Trigonulina
Trigonulina is a genus of small carnivorous bivalves in the family Verticordiidae. It was first named by Alcide d'Orbigny with the type taxon T. ornata in 1853, though T. novemcostata was named first originally as Hippagus novemcostatus in 1850 which is now unaccepted. Trigonulina shells are known to be extremely small, ranging from about 1-3.6 millimeters long. They live at depths of 18-850 meters below the ocean's surface and burrow under sand to feed on microscopic crustaceans using adapted inhalant siphons. T. canaliculata and T. ornata live in the western Atlantic Ocean while T. novemcostata is native to the South China Sea.

Time the record covers
At least 47 million years on record.
The record covers at least 48.07 Mya to 129 ka. No occurrence read is dated outside 56 Mya to 11.7 ka.
60 occurrences of Trigonulina on record, most of them in the Pliocene. The Paleobiology Database records this as a living group.
